SUV Electric Cars
Electric SUVs are redefining off-road capability by combining high ground clearance with zero-emissions performance. Models like the Rivian R1S and Tesla Cybertruck lead the pack, offering ground clearances of up to 14.9 inches and 16.2 inches, respectively. These figures rival traditional gas-powered SUVs, proving that electric vehicles (EVs) can handle rugged terrain without sacrificing efficiency. The R1S, for instance, pairs its elevated stance with quad-motor power, delivering precise torque distribution for challenging conditions. Meanwhile, the Cybertruck’s adjustable air suspension allows drivers to raise or lower the vehicle dynamically, adapting to both off-road trails and highway cruising.
For those prioritizing versatility, the Audi e-tron Sportback and Mercedes-Benz EQC offer a balance between urban refinement and off-road readiness. While their ground clearances (around 7.5–8 inches) are lower than dedicated off-road EVs, they compensate with advanced all-wheel-drive systems and adaptive damping. These features ensure stability on uneven surfaces while maintaining a sleek, low-slung profile for city driving. If you’re considering an electric SUV for light off-roading, these models provide a practical compromise, though they may not tackle extreme terrain as effectively as their higher-clearance counterparts.
When selecting an electric SUV, consider your intended use and the trade-offs involved. Higher ground clearance often comes with increased weight and reduced aerodynamic efficiency, which can impact range. For example, the Hummer EV, with its 15.9-inch clearance, boasts impressive off-road prowess but has a lower EPA-estimated range compared to sleeker EVs. To maximize efficiency, plan routes with charging stations in mind, especially for long trips. Additionally, check if the vehicle offers regenerative braking modes, as these can help recover energy during descents or stop-and-go driving.
Finally, don’t overlook the role of tire choice in enhancing ground clearance and off-road performance. Many electric SUVs come with all-season tires as standard, but upgrading to all-terrain or mud-terrain tires can significantly improve traction on rough surfaces. Keep in mind that larger, more aggressive tires may slightly reduce range due to increased rolling resistance. Regularly monitor tire pressure, as underinflated tires can lower ground clearance and compromise handling. By combining the right vehicle with thoughtful modifications, you can unlock the full potential of an electric SUV for both daily driving and off-road adventures.

Off-Road EV Models
Electric vehicles with high ground clearance are no longer a niche concept but a growing trend in the automotive industry. Models like the Rivian R1T and R1S stand out with ground clearances of up to 14.9 inches, rivaling traditional off-road giants like the Jeep Wrangler. These EVs are designed not just for urban efficiency but for tackling rugged terrains, thanks to features like adjustable air suspension and all-wheel drive. Their ability to navigate rocky trails, deep water, and steep inclines challenges the notion that electric cars are only suited for smooth city streets.
For those seeking a more compact yet capable option, the Subaru Solterra offers 8.3 inches of ground clearance, making it a versatile choice for light off-roading. Its all-wheel-drive system and X-Mode feature enhance traction on slippery surfaces, while its electric powertrain delivers instant torque for better performance on uneven terrain. While not as extreme as larger EVs, the Solterra proves that off-road capability can come in smaller, more accessible packages.
If luxury is a priority, the Mercedes-Benz EQB combines elegance with off-road readiness, offering up to 8.7 inches of ground clearance. Its dual-motor setup ensures balanced power distribution, and its advanced driver assistance systems provide confidence on challenging trails. This model exemplifies how electric SUVs can merge premium comfort with rugged functionality, appealing to both urban and adventure-seeking drivers.
When considering off-road EVs, it’s crucial to balance ground clearance with other factors like battery range and charging infrastructure. For instance, the Rivian R1T boasts impressive off-road specs but requires careful trip planning due to its limited charging network. Conversely, the Tesla Cybertruck, with its 16.2-inch clearance, promises both extreme capability and Tesla’s extensive Supercharger network, though its release has been delayed. Prospective buyers should assess their specific needs—whether it’s weekend trail adventures or daily commuting—to choose the right model.
Finally, off-road EV models are not just about hardware; software plays a pivotal role. Features like terrain-specific driving modes, real-time battery management, and regenerative braking optimization enhance performance in challenging conditions. For example, the Hummer EV uses its "CrabWalk" mode to diagonally traverse tight trails, showcasing how technology can amplify off-road capabilities. As this segment evolves, expect innovations that further blur the line between electric efficiency and off-road prowess.

High-Clearance EVs for Rough Terrain
Electric vehicles with high ground clearance are no longer a niche demand but a growing necessity for adventurers and rural dwellers alike. Models like the Rivian R1T and R1S lead the pack, offering up to 14.9 inches of clearance in off-road modes, rivaling traditional SUVs. These EVs aren’t just about height; they integrate advanced torque distribution and air suspension systems to navigate rocky trails, muddy paths, and deep snow with precision. For those seeking both sustainability and rugged capability, these vehicles redefine what’s possible in electric off-roading.
Choosing a high-clearance EV for rough terrain requires more than just comparing numbers. Consider the approach and departure angles, which determine how steep an incline the vehicle can tackle without scraping. The Hummer EV, for instance, boasts a 49.7-degree approach angle, making it a beast on rocky ascents. Pair this with all-terrain tires and underbody protection, and you’ve got a vehicle ready for the harshest conditions. However, balance these features with your daily driving needs—higher clearance often means a stiffer ride on smooth roads.
For budget-conscious buyers, the Hyundai Ioniq 5 offers a surprising 7.9 inches of ground clearance in its standard configuration, but its optional e-Terrain Mode enhances traction on slippery surfaces. While not as extreme as the Rivian or Hummer, it’s a practical choice for light off-roading and unpaved roads. Pair it with all-season tires for added grip, and you’ll find it capable enough for weekend adventures without breaking the bank.
Lastly, don’t overlook the Tesla Cybertruck, though its production timeline remains uncertain. Its unconventional design includes up to 16 inches of ground clearance and an adaptive air suspension, making it a potential game-changer for off-road EVs. If it delivers on its promises, it could set a new standard for durability and performance in challenging terrains. Until then, keep an eye on emerging models like the Ford F-150 Lightning and Bollinger B1, which are also pushing the boundaries of what electric trucks can do off the beaten path.
